An exceptional opportunity has arisen for an experienced MEP Technical Director to join one of the UK's leading specialist Building Services contractors. The business has established an outstanding reputation for delivering technically complex Mechanical, Electrical and Public Health (MEP) solutions across some of the country's most prestigious data centre, life sciences and mission-critical developments. With continued growth and a strong pipeline of secured work, they are seeking a strategic technical leader to drive engineering excellence across major projects.

Reporting directly to the senior leadership team, you will provide technical direction across multiple large-scale data centre projects. Key responsibilities include:

  • Providing technical leadership across Mechanical, Electrical and Public Health disciplines.
  • Leading engineering strategy during tender, design development and project delivery.
  • Managing multidisciplinary engineering teams and supporting Technical Managers and Design Managers.
  • Reviewing and approving engineering designs, specifications and technical submissions.
  • Working closely with clients, consultants and project delivery teams to ensure engineering solutions are practical, compliant and commercially effective.
  • Supporting value engineering while maintaining technical integrity and programme commitments.
  • Driving innovation, digital engineering and BIM best practice throughout the business.
  • Providing technical guidance throughout commissioning, testing and project handover.
  • Supporting business growth by developing technical capability and mentoring future engineering leaders.

You will ideally possess:

  • Extensive experience delivering major MEP projects within the construction sector.
  • Previous experience within data centres, mission-critical, pharmaceutical or hyperscale environments.
  • Strong understanding of UK Building Regulations, British Standards and relevant industry guidance.
  • Excellent knowledge of commissioning, design management and technical governance.
  • Outstanding leadership and stakeholder management skills.
  • Commercial awareness combined with exceptional technical expertise.
